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
xtorne21st
интересующийся
304 / 275 / 19
Регистрация: 25.09.2010
Сообщений: 1,056
#1

Влиться в проект быстро - C++

16.05.2013, 12:45. Просмотров 302. Ответов 4
Метки нет (Все метки)

Добрый день. Иногда бывает такое ощущение, что ты слишком медленно начинаешь понимать структуру нового крупного проекта и соответственно начинаешь разбирать в нём относительно медленно. Как мне посоветовали, так я и делаю: выписываю важные для меня хедеры, функции, а также за что они отвечают, где часто применяются/встречаются, с какими логическими участками кода они чаще всего взаимодействуют и т.п. и т.д. Но мне кажется, что этого не достаточно и нужно предпринять дополнительные/другие действия для увеличение моей производительности. Может кто-то к сталкивался с подобной проблемы и у него есть свои наработки/секреты . Поделитесь, пожалуйста (только прошу отвечать по существу и исключительно тем, кто действительно имеет опыт в разработке/модернизации/оптимизации крупных проектов).

Добавлено через 6 минут
П.С. под функциями имеется ввиду также взаимодействие между классами.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
16.05.2013, 12:45
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Влиться в проект быстро (C++):

Как быстро скомпилить проект? - C++
Есть программа размером порядка 1гб :) Большая часть кода сгенерированно и представляет собой описание функций. Причем функции достаточно...

Как скопировать проект в другой проект для дальнейшей работы над новой версией (VS)? - C++
(Visual Studio 2013) Например я сделал один проект, пусть это будет проект версия №1, затем я захотел улучшить проект версии №1 и сделать...

Быстро действие программы - C++
Добрый день. Переписал свой класс, и хочу нагрузить его операциями и узнать на сколько быстрее стал работать. Подскажите пожалуйста...

Быстро забить нулями - C++
как быстро забить нулями char a не через фор?

Инициализировать массив быстро? - C++
Возможно ли инициализировать все элементы массива каким-то числом быстрее, чем через цикл? Как это можно сделать? Если нельзя, то как лучше...

Быстро исчезает консоль - C++
Среда разр. VS 2012 Так вот,после завершения кода сразу закрывается консоль,как быть? В прежних версия была надпись нажмите клавишу для...

4
kamre
126 / 130 / 4
Регистрация: 25.12.2011
Сообщений: 443
16.05.2013, 13:40 #2
Почитать сначала документацию по проекту, чтобы понять что и как организованно, прежде чем зарываться в исходники?
0
ninja2
231 / 187 / 7
Регистрация: 26.09.2012
Сообщений: 2,018
Завершенные тесты: 1
16.05.2013, 13:55 #3
xtorne21st, Со временем капаясь в проекте месяцами разберешься, ну а что бы быстрее, то память должна быть хорошая, чтобы запомнить, что куда идет.
0
0x10
2465 / 1637 / 241
Регистрация: 24.11.2012
Сообщений: 4,041
16.05.2013, 13:55 #4
kamre, документация есть не всегда.

После полугода попыток въехать в процессы в текущем проекте, забил - разбираюсь в компонентах по мере необходимости)
0
Tulosba
:)
Эксперт С++
4396 / 3232 / 297
Регистрация: 19.02.2013
Сообщений: 9,045
16.05.2013, 13:59 #5
Цитата Сообщение от 0x10 Посмотреть сообщение
документация есть не всегда.
Можно как минимум натравить doxygen для построения диаграмм.
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
16.05.2013, 13:59
Привет! Вот еще темы с ответами:

Как освободить память быстро? - C++
Функция malloc неправильно работает...Заполняется память быстро,а очищается долго,с чем это связано,кто знает #include<iostream> ...

Как быстро зарегистрировать COM-объект? - C++
Моя программа использует COM-объект, живущий в DLL. Создаёт через CoCreateInstance, всё нормально. Но если объект на этом компьютере ещё не...

Как можно быстро выучить c++? - C++
Как можно быстро выучить c++?

Как быстро обучиться работать с C++? - C++
Как быстро обучиться работать с C++? как понять смысл C++? какие сайты посоветуете?


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Yandex
Объявления
16.05.2013, 13:59
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ru